Inductive LVDT-IMAT Displacement Sensor

The inductive LVDT-IMAT displacement sensor offers easy installation, high measurement accuracy, and a robust design for industrial applications.

In industrial applications, a displacement sensor must not only deliver precision but also allow for quick and secure installation when needed. This is precisely where the LVDT-IMAT has proven its worth. Its spring-loaded probe, combined with the M12 external thread, enables easy installation and convenient adjustment directly at the installation site—ideal for machines and systems where ease of maintenance is essential.

The inductive LVDT displacement sensor measures non-contact over measurement ranges of 2, 5, 10, or 20 mm and provides a precise mV/V output signal. With a linearity deviation of up to ±0.25% F.S., a temperature coefficient of less than 0.2% F.S./10 K, and a temperature range of -25 to +85 °C, the sensor is also suitable for demanding industrial applications.

The displacement sensor offers exceptional flexibility when it comes to integration. It is available with either an M12 connector or a connection cable and can be supplied with IP65, IP67, or IP68 protection ratings, depending on requirements. This makes the robust linear displacement sensor well-suited for a variety of installation scenarios and applications, ranging from automation to mechanical engineering.
